About

Sapideh Gilani is a scholar working on Otorhinolaryngology, Surgery and Sensory Systems. According to data from OpenAlex, Sapideh Gilani has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 483 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Otorhinolaryngology, 11 papers in Surgery and 7 papers in Sensory Systems. Recurrent topics in Sapideh Gilani's work include Sinusitis and nasal conditions (11 papers), Nasal Surgery and Airway Studies (6 papers) and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(5 papers). Sapideh Gilani is often cited by papers focused on Sinusitis and nasal conditions (11 papers), Nasal Surgery and Airway Studies (6 papers) and Hearing, Cochlea, Tinnitus, Genetics (5 papers). Sapideh Gilani collaborates with scholars based in United States, Iran and Austria. Sapideh Gilani's co-authors include Jennifer J. Shin, Jenny Chen, Neil Bhattacharyya, Rachel E. Roditi, Mohsen Naraghi, Melissa A. Pynnonen, Lawrence S. Friedman, Stuart F. Quan, W. D. Jeans and J. Bullimore and has published in prestigious journals such as Medicine, The Laryngoscope and Survey of Ophthalmology.
